Native Plants for San Diego Gardens

When considering vegetation for your landscape, embracing the local flora can lead to a vibrant and sustainable oasis. Native species not only flourish in the arid climate of San Diego but also harmonize beautifully with the surrounding ecosystem. For instance, the California Lilac (Ceanothus spp.) offers striking blue blooms that attract pollinators while requiring minimal irrigation.

In addition, using native plants like Desert Willow (Chilopsis linearis) can provide shade and a splash of color, perfect for a sun-drenched front yard. These hardy selections have adapted to thrive with little water, making them an ideal choice for eco-conscious homeowners.

  • Understanding Soil Types: Analyze your soil composition, as some natives prefer sandy terrain while others thrive in clay.
  • Watering Techniques: Utilize drip irrigation to conserve moisture and deliver water directly to the roots.
  • Companion Planting: Group similar native plants together to enhance growth and reduce pests naturally.

Water-Efficient Front Yard Designs in San Diego

Creating a visually appealing front yard while conserving precious resources requires a thoughtful approach. In the vibrant climate of San Diego, selecting the right plants is crucial. Opt for native flora that thrives in arid conditions, such as California poppies or sage. These species not only require minimal irrigation but also attract beneficial pollinators.

Utilizing permeable materials for pathways can dramatically enhance water absorption in the soil. This method reduces runoff, allowing rainwater to nourish your landscape. Consider gravel or porous pavers that blend seamlessly with the natural surroundings.

Expert Tips for Effective Water Management

  • Group plants with similar water needs together to optimize irrigation.
  • Incorporate mulch around your plants to retain moisture and suppress weeds.
  • Utilize drip irrigation systems for targeted watering, minimizing waste.
  • Select drought-tolerant ground covers like creeping thyme to reduce bare soil.

Irrigation Techniques for Sustainable Landscaping in San Diego

Implementing efficient irrigation practices is vital for conserving water while maintaining a flourishing outdoor space. Drip irrigation systems, for instance, deliver moisture directly to the roots, minimizing evaporation and runoff. This method not only enhances water efficiency but also nurtures plant health by providing consistent hydration.

Another innovative approach is the use of rainwater harvesting systems. By collecting and storing rainwater, homeowners can take advantage of natural precipitation, reducing reliance on municipal water supplies. This practice not only supports greenery but also contributes to the overall water cycle.

Essential Techniques for Effective Water Management

  • Soil Moisture Sensors: These devices monitor soil hydration levels, allowing for precise irrigation scheduling.
  • Smart Irrigation Controllers: Automatically adjust watering times based on weather conditions, ensuring that plants receive adequate moisture without overwatering.
  • Mulching: Applying a layer of organic material around plants helps retain soil moisture and suppress weeds.

Seasonal Considerations for San Diego Landscapes

In the vibrant climate of San Diego, the rhythm of the seasons greatly influences the choices for an eco-friendly garden. Understanding when to plant, prune, and maintain greenery can transform a yard into a sustainable oasis. The warm, arid summers require careful planning. Drought-tolerant species such as succulents and native Californian plants flourish, thriving in the natural elements while conserving water. Meanwhile, winter months call for a different approach, as certain flora may require additional care to withstand cooler temperatures.

  • Spring: Ideal for planting perennials and herbs that bloom beautifully and attract pollinators.
  • Summer: Focus on mulching to retain moisture and prevent weed growth; monitor irrigation systems.
  • Fall: Perfect for dividing and transplanting established plants; prepare for winter by planting cover crops.
  • Winter: Time to assess plant health; consider frost protection for sensitive species.

Key Elements of Effective Drought-Resistant Landscaping

  • Soil Preparation: Amending soil with organic matter enhances water retention, making it more resilient to dry spells.
  • Plant Selection: Opt for drought-tolerant varieties that thrive in local conditions, ensuring year-round beauty.
  • Mulching: A layer of mulch regulates soil temperature and decreases evaporation, preserving moisture for plants.
  • Efficient Irrigation: Drip systems target plant roots directly, reducing waste and optimizing water use.
